Call for Carlisle United shirts to be donated to help good causes

Carlisle United are stepping up their request for old club shirts to be handed in at Brunton Park.

The donated shirts will be sorted and distributed for use at home and overseas for charitable and community purposes. 

An update on the club website said: “For this initial project, we are asking fans to only donate shirts (not shorts, socks or training/leisurewear). Please bring them fully washed and clean.

“We have already had over 100 shirts donated, and recently Richard Smallwood brought in a collection of shirts and scarves.”

Richard said: “I actually won the deckchair shirt in a half-time draw away at Chesterfield. I think it was the game in March 1998, but I’m not sure why there was a draw.

“The supporters club were shouting the number out and it took me a while to realise it was me who had won! 

“The shirt was signed by some of the players, but Rory Delap had already left us so his signature wasn’t on it. I used to bump into him in Great Corby when he was up here, so I asked him to sign it. I also tried to get Matt Jansen to sign it but I never caught up with him unfortunately. 

“I’m the only one in my family who really supports Carlisle, so I thought the best thing that could happen to the shirts and scarves I had was to donate them to the club so they can either display them or donate them. 

“There’s already some memorabilia up in the East Stand stairway and some of the bars in the West Stand, so anything else that can be put up will make the areas look even better.” 

Collection points are situated at the East Stand ticket office (upstairs in the Pioneer stand) at our Blues Store and at the CUOSC match day surgery in the Study Centre ahead of every Saturday home game (not available on a Tuesday night).
